Charles Platt (vice-president of CryoCare) announced in message #6143 
that Timothy Leary has uncerimoniously been refused cryopreservation 
services by Biopreservation. He alluded to frustrations involved (odd 
since the withdrawal was "cordial"), as well as legal and logistical 
risks that CryoCare and BPI are apparently ill-equipped to handle at this 
stage in their development (though these latter problems have been well
known for sometime). Platt went on to state that he and BPI's head, Mike 
Darwin removed BPI's standby kits from Leary's residence, and yet says not 
only that CryoCare is still responsible for Leary, but also that Leary 
somehow appreciated being left out in the cold like this and characterized 
the culprits as being "heroes". I know that if my service provider ever 
dumped me I would raise caine, but then I am not signed up with the CryoCare
family of companies. I'd be wondering just how reliable cryonicists are.

We are told that CryoCare intends to find Leary another service provider 
indicating that Leary is not now being looked after by either organization, 
yet Platt claims that Leary has not been left without coverage! ("Top-Care",  
yeah - right.) Also, if Platt has no right to publicize Leary's personal 
life, then I don't see how he could follow that up with "In due course we 
[CryoCare] will offer a detailed discussion of all the various events 
and issues involved."  Hmmm.

At this point, I cannot see how CryoCare can assure its members that BPI 
will be there for them to provide them with a "high quality suspension"
in light of what has happened (and why), and I think that they owe everbody 
an explanation. In my opinion, the ONLY options for cryonic suspension are 
the operations that have long track records for for following through when 
the going gets rough and courageously standing by thier patients.
